Dinosaur Preschool Activity: Sing a dinosaur song
Do your children enjoy singing? Sing this dinosaur song to the tune of one little two little three little Indians.
One Little, Two Little, Three Little Dinosaurs
Four Little, Five Little, Six Little Dinosaurs
Seven Little, Eight Little, Nine Little Dinosaurs
Stomping through the desert.
Have fun singing this song. Make up a few of your own dinosaur verses.

Dinosaur Preschool Activity: Pattern Math Game
You will need three colors of construction paper. Cut out 8 dinosaurs out of each color of construction paper making them all the same shape. I used blue, green and brown paper since dinosaurs are these colors. Let's not make this too complicated!
Now use your dinosaurs to make patterns for your children. First start with two colors. For example put down a: Blue Dinosaur, Green Dinosaur, Blue Dinosaur, and Green Dinosaur. Ask the children what color dinosaur goes next. Continue building your pattern.
Next try making a pattern with three colors. For example place down in a row: Blue Dinosaur, Green Dinosaur, and Brown Dinosaur. Again place down in a row Blue Dinosaur, Green Dinosaur, Brown Dinosaur. Finally, ask the children what color comes next in your pattern.
Dinosaur Preschool Activity: Chart the dinosaur's favorite foods
Make a chart of who the dinosaur's and children's favorite foods. Next to one row, place a picture of vegetables and fruit. Next to the second row, place a picture of meat.
Now in the squares next to the vegetables write the name of the dinosaurs that like vegetables. Next to the piece of meat, write the names of the dinosaurs that would eat meat.
Now, count your result. How many dinosaurs liked meat? How many dinosaurs like to eat vegetables? Do you more dinosaurs like meat or vegetables?
Finally, ask the children if they prefer meat or vegetables. Now, count your result. Did your children prefer meat or vegetables? Were you surprised by the results?
Dinosaur Preschool Activity: Make your dinosaur out of Play Dough
Need a hands on activity, make your own play dough dinosaur. Make some dinosaur colored play dough. Now shape the play dough into dinosaurs. Your children will have so much fun making their favorite dinosaur.
Here is the recipe to make your own play dough here is the recipe:
Play Dough Uncooked Recipe:
You will need:
Food Coloring
4 Cups of Flour
2 Cups of Salt
Water (enough to make the dough soft and workable)
Here are the steps to follow to make the dough:
Combine flour and salt in a bowl.
Add the water slowly to the flour and salt mixture. Just add the water until the dough is a little damp and you can work it by hand.
Add your favorite color food coloring to get the color you desire.
Knead the dough for 10 minutes.
